Looks like June 26 may be the final curtain call for Google Voice. Google today announced that it's finally pulling the plug on Google Chat upon which Google Voice relies on the Asterisk platform.

In addition to this one, I also follow the OBiTalk forum. One of OBiTalk's claims to fame is producing a rather sophisticated series of ATAs which can talk XMPP (along with SIP). The feeling over there is that this announcement is not the death knell to Google Voice that others have presumed:

https://www.obitalk.com/forum/index.php?topic=12546.msg80676

The SteveInWA poster has a lot of "ins" with the Google Voice developers and generally knows what he's talking about. OBiSupport is, of course OBi staff and should have some knowledge of the situation, since OBi works with Google Voice to keep up with changes in their software. Bill Simon runs the Simonics Google Voice Gateway, another big user of Google Voice and XMPP.

So, for now I'm keeping my fingers crossed. And, if GV does go away, there are alternatives, and they're not all that expensive.
